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
Our team will conduct a thorough assessment of the damage, identifying the source and extent of the water damage. This helps us create a tailored plan to address the issue and prevent further problems. Get to the root of the problem with our expert inspection.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Next, we’ll extract any excess water from the affected area, using specialized equipment to remove standing water and moisture from the wal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will then use dehumidifiers and fans to dry the area completely. Remove the moisture, restore your home with our expert water extraction and drying services.
Step 3: Drywall Repair and Replacement
After the area is dry, our team will assess the damage to your drywall. If necessary, we’ll repair or replace the drywall to ensure a seamless finish and prevent further damage. Our crew will work efficiently to get the job done, using the latest materials and techniques. Get a seamless finish with our drywall repair and replacement services.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Warning Signs You Need Drywall Water Damage Repair in East Riverdale, MD
Ignoring water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Catching these warning signs early can save you time, money, and stress. Don’t risk more problems down the line; address these signs immediately.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ent musty smell can show water damage, even if you can’t see it. This odor can be a sign of m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ause serious health issues. Don’t ignore the smell address it quickly to prevent further damage.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ice any discoloration or water spots, it’s essential to investigate further.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age, even if it’s not immediately apparent. This issue can lead to costly repairs and health hazards if left unaddressed. Don’t delay fixing your drywall water damage address the issue quickly to prevent further problems.
New or Unusual Sounds
Unusual sounds, like creaking or groaning, can show water damage. This can be a sign of warped or damaged drywall, which can put your home at risk. Don’t ignore the sounds address the issue immediately to prevent further damage.

Drywall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) | Maybe | No | You might be able to handle a small spill on your own, but be cautious not to spread the water further. |
| Large water spill (over 1 gallon) | No | Yes | A large spill can cause extensive damage and health hazards if not addressed quickly. |
| Visible water damage or leaks | No | Yes | Visible water damage can show a more significant issue that needs professional attention. |
| Musty odors or m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th can spread quickly and cause serious health issues if not addressed quickly. |

Drywall Water Damage Repair Cost in East Riverdale, MD
The cost of drywall water damage repair in East Riverdale, MD,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our team’s experience and can change depending on the specifics of your situation. Get a free estimate to find out the cost of your project.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| The severity of the water dam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ed can all impact the cost of this service. |
| Drywall repair and repl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the drywall dam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of materials needed can all impact the cost of this service. |
| Final inspection and touch-ups | $200 – $1,000 | The complexity of the repairs, the size of the affected area, and the type of materials needed can all impact the cost of this service. |
